The Essentials: Why proper latex storage is so crucial

To understand why latex requires such special treatment, you need to know the material. Latex is a natural product (natural rubber) and reacts sensitively to its environment. Factors such as UV light, heat, certain metals, and oils are the material's natural enemies. The most common Latex storage errors lead directly to the most common problems: the material becomes porous, brittle, loses its elasticity, or develops unsightly stains. Correct storage is therefore not a luxury, but the basis for maximum Latex lifespan and undiminished enjoyment.

The Golden Rule: Storing Latex Properly – Step by Step

Perfect storage begins immediately after wear. This routine will provide optimal protection for your clothes.

Preparation is everything: Clean & dry before storage

The most important rule first: Never store latex unwashed! Sweat, skin particles, and lubricant residues attack the material and lead to unpleasant odors. This step is essential to avoid latex mold.

  • Cleaning: Wash the garment inside and out in lukewarm water using a special latex washing lotion.

  • Drying: Dab it gently with a soft, lint-free cloth. Then hang it in a well-ventilated place until it is completely dry – even from the inside!

Talc or silicone oil? Two ways to perfect storage

To prevent sticking, you must treat the dry latex. Both methods serve to prevent the latex from sticking.

  • Powdering with talcum powder: The classic method, ideal for long-term storage, is to dust the latex inside and out with a thin layer of pure talcum powder. This protects the material perfectly and keeps it dry.

  • Oiling with silicone oil: Ideal for frequently worn clothing. A thin layer of silicone oil keeps the latex supple and shiny, making it ready to wear again. Caution: Oil may stain other textiles.

Hanging or lying down? How to find the right spot

How you store your latex depends on the type of garment.

  • Hanging latex storage: Perfect for heavy or long pieces like catsuits, dresses, and coats. Use wide, padded plastic or wooden hangers to avoid pressure points and wrinkles. This way, you can Store latex wrinkle-free . Important: Never use metal hangers!

  • Latex storage lying down: Ideal for smaller items like masks, gloves, stockings, or panties. Store them flat or loosely rolled in a drawer or light-tight box, separate from other materials.

The deadly sins of latex storage: What you must avoid

These factors are guaranteed to ruin your latex . Avoid them at all costs!

  • UV light & sun: Enemy number one. Sunlight decomposes latex, making it brittle and causing discoloration. Latex storage dark cool is mandatory! Use for the Latex sun protection always use opaque garment bags or boxes.

  • Heat & Cold: Do not store latex near heaters or in cold basements. Stable room temperature is ideal.

  • Metals: Direct contact between latex and metals like copper, brass, or bronze will cause immediate, irremovable black stains. Be careful with belt buckles, jewelry, or zippers on other clothing.

  • Oils, fats & solvents: Only use silicone-based care products. Household oils, creams, or Vaseline will degrade the material. A good Latex oil grease protection is crucial.

  • Pressure & sharp edges: Do not store latex in a squashed or folded state. Sharp edges can cause cracks.

On the go with latex: Safe transport when traveling

For safe Latex transport For a party or while traveling, it is recommended to pack each item individually, powdered or lightly oiled, in its own garment bag. Alternatively, you can loosely wrap it in a dark towel. Strictly separate light and dark colors to avoid discoloration. This way, your Latex Care Travel no problem.

SOS Guide: Typical Latex problems and their solutions

Don't panic, there is a solution for most mishaps.

Problem: My latex is sticky!

This happens when the protective layer of talc or oil is missing. The solution is a Cleaning sticky latex : Wash the part as described above, dry it completely and then treat it thoroughly with talcum powder or silicone oil.

Problem: My latex smells unpleasant

Only a thorough cleaning will help here. Remove latex smell wash it carefully and let it air out in a well-ventilated place (without direct sunlight!). This also helps reduce the natural latex odor.

Problem: Help, discoloration!

The most important thing is Avoid latex discoloration ! Always store light and dark colors separately and avoid metal contact. Unfortunately, removing latex discoloration is usually impossible because the color pigments have been absorbed into the material. Prevention is the only option here.

Problem: Mold on the latex

Light, superficial mold is caused by damp storage. You can try to Remove latex mold by gently dabbing the affected area with a cloth soaked in 70% isopropyl alcohol. Then clean thoroughly and store in a completely dry place.

Problem: Folds and creases in the material

To avoid unsightly Remove latex wrinkles To do this, place the garment in lukewarm water or hang it in the bathroom while you take a hot shower. The steam will relax the material. Then dry, care for, and hang it up properly.

FAQ: Your most frequently asked questions about latex storage and care

Question: How long does latex clothing last with proper care?
Answer: With consistent and correct care, the Latex lifespan many years. The most important factors are protection from UV light and proper storage.

Question: Can I store light and dark latex clothing together?
Answer: Never! To Avoid latex discoloration To be able to do this, light (white, transparent, pink) and dark (black, red) colors must always be stored strictly separately.

Question: What is the best method for long-term storage?
Answer: If you have your Storing latex and not wear it for months, powdering it with talcum powder is the best method. Afterward, store it hanging in a light-tight garment bag to protect it Store latex wrinkle-free to be able to.

Question: My white latex has turned yellow. What can I do?
Answer: Yellowish discoloration in light-colored latex is usually a result of UV radiation. Unfortunately, this type of Remove latex discoloration not possible. This underscores the importance of dark storage.

Question: Do I need to wash latex after every wear?
Answer: Yes, absolutely. Sweat and body oils attack the material. Cleaning immediately after use is the best way to protect your favorite piece.
